What You’ll DoIn this role, you will manage a territory of either Home Depot or Lowe’s Home Improvement stores. You’re responsible for selling Stanley Black & Decker products, planning and executing store event strategies, forming relationships with key decision makers, and implementing corporate marketing initiatives.

This is an active, hands-on position. You'll need to be able to analyze your business, present to key decision makers, provide business solutions, conduct training for store associates, and sell to end users, all while providing service to our retail partners. This may at times include supplemental down stocking and merchandising as needed.

More About Your RoleHome Depot and Lowe’s are two of the top retailers for Stanley Black & Decker products, and you will work within one of these customers. You will support corporate marketing initiatives and your mission will be to ensure those strategies are implemented at the store level while maintaining knowledge of the current industry and competitive landscape.

A typical day would consist of visiting two stores. While in store, you’ll focus on building relationships with key store personnel, driving in-store sales through direct selling to customers in the aisles, managing our partnership with the Retailer Service Team to ensure servicing standards, providing occasional supplemental merchandising support to them as needed, and the planning and execution of events throughout the year.
